Delay Lines
Products in the clock delay line family are digital devices used to introduce a time delay into a digital signal, such that signal transitions presented to a device's input are replicated at the output after some known period of time. They are often used in high-speed digital systems to correct or compensate for variations in signal propagation times between different signal paths. Devices are available to generate delays of fixed, selectable, or variable duration.
